My sample for the Color Challenge hosted by Karen: Blushing Bride, Mint Macaron, Crumb Cake with bling for the dessert option.
I had a lovely piece from a scrapbook kit that was gifted to me in a stash basket on my desk, waiting for its opportunity to be used. It was perfect for this challenge combo with the darker leaves as the neutral Mossy Meadow.
The word and swirls are gold foil and so shiny, which fits the bling option. I gave my card a touch of a shabby chic look by distressing & sponging ink on the edges of the Crumb Cake plaid. I used gold metallic thread in a loose bow behind the panel, which I have noticed is a popular trend lately. Finished off with two gold faceted gems and tiny gems in the flower centers.
